Longitud de la lista de Python

Longitud de la lista de Python
La lista de Python es una secuencia cambiante y ordenada, como todos sabemos sobre este hecho. Puede contener elementos heterogéneos y homogéneos. En Python, es una estructura de datos ampliamente utilizada. De vez en cuando necesitamos saber la duración de una lista para atravesarla o realizar otras operaciones en ella. Len () es una función incorporada que devuelve el número total de elementos en una lista, secuencia, matrices, diccionario u otra estructura de datos. La longitud de una lista determinada es devuelta por el método Len (), que acepta una lista como entrada. En Python, la función Len () es uno de los métodos más populares para determinar el tamaño de una lista proporcionada.

Esta parte analizará los diversos métodos para determinar la longitud de una lista en Python. La longitud de la lista se refiere a determinar el tamaño del tamaño de la lista o el número de elementos.

Nota: Los tres ejemplos demostrados en esta guía utilizarán la "temperatura.Py "Archivo que se crea en la herramienta Spyder IDE. El sistema operativo utilizado para la implementación de estos tres ejemplos es "Windows 10". La elección del sistema operativo y el compilador dependen de la conveniencia del usuario.

Ejemplo 1

En esta demostración se forma una lista de algunos elementos. Los elementos están formados por una mezcla de números y caracteres de una cadena. Después de eso, se usa la función len (). La función de impresión se utiliza para mostrar el valor devuelto, que se asigna a una variable. El código de este ejemplo se puede encontrar aquí.

X = ["hola", "lectores", 0, 1, 2, 3]
Imprimir ("Número de elementos en la lista =", Len (x))

Compile el código indicado anteriormente en Spyder IDE usando el botón "Ejecutar" o presionando la tecla "F5" desde el teclado de su sistema. Una vez hecho esto, aparecerá una pantalla de consola negra, mostrando la longitud de la lista declarada. En nuestro caso, la longitud es "6".

Ejemplo 2: para bucle

En este escenario se forma una lista de cuerdas. Tenemos una lista que tiene los nombres de cuatro personas. El tamaño de cada elemento de cadena en la lista se determina luego usando un bucle para un bucle. La declaración de impresión mostrará la longitud de cada nombre mencionado en la lista anterior, y después de eso, se mostrará la longitud de toda la lista.

Nombres = ['Kalsoom', 'Alex', 'Leena', 'Hem']
para x en nombres:
imprimir (x, "=", len (x))
imprimir ("***@@@@***")
Imprimir ("Longitud de la lista =", Len (nombres))

Compile el código indicado anteriormente en Spyder IDE usando el botón "Ejecutar" o presionando la tecla "F5" desde el teclado de su sistema. Una vez hecho esto, aparecerá una pantalla de consola negra, mostrando la longitud de la lista declarada. En nuestro caso, la longitud es "4". La principal diferencia en la salida se puede determinar aquí que este código mostrará el tamaño de los elementos individuales de la lista utilizando un bucle para un bucle.

Ejemplo 3: Longitud de la matriz

La siguiente ilustración demuestra cómo encontrar la longitud de una matriz. Después de agregar el módulo de matriz, el primer paso es construir una matriz. La longitud de la matriz se obtiene luego utilizando el método Len (), que se muestra utilizando la función de impresión:

desde la matriz de importación de matriz
array_length = array ('b', [1, 2, 3, 4, 5, 6, 7, 8, 9, 10])
imprimir ("La longitud de la matriz es:", Len (array_length))

Compile el código indicado anteriormente en Spyder IDE usando el botón "Ejecutar" o presionando la tecla "F5" desde el teclado de su sistema. Una vez hecho esto, aparecerá una pantalla de consola negra, mostrando la longitud de la matriz declarada. En nuestro caso, la longitud es "10". Verifique que solo se haya mostrado la longitud de la matriz en lugar de la lista completa.

Conclusión

Resumimos en este tutorial que obtener la longitud de una lista en Python es bastante simple y que existen varios métodos para determinar la longitud o el tamaño de una lista proporcionada. En este artículo, aprendimos que la técnica más popular y directa es usar el método Len (), una función incorporada de Python para determinar la longitud de una lista. El bucle "para" o la técnica ingenua son las otras dos opciones. De todas las formas enumeradas anteriormente, los programadores consideran que el método Len () incorporado de Python es el enfoque ideal para determinar el tamaño de una lista.